2. Easter Egg Treasure Hunt
A classic Easter activity, the egg hunt can be elevated with creative twists. Consider using glow-in-the-dark eggs for an early-morning hunt or incorporating riddles and clues for older children. You can also theme the hunt—perhaps a nature scavenger hunt where each egg hides a note encouraging outdoor activities or acts of kindness. This keeps participants engaged and makes the experience more than just collecting candy.

5. Themed Brunch Buffet
Elevate your Easter morning with a themed brunch buffet. Opt for pastel-colored foods like berry parfaits, carrot muffins, and lavender-infused scones. Arrange foods in a visually appealing way, perhaps using baskets, tiered trays, or decorative serving dishes. You can even include a DIY mimosa or smoothie station. A visually stunning and delicious brunch adds a touch of elegance while keeping the atmosphere festive and lively.

7. Easter-Themed Games
Add laughter and friendly competition to your morning with Easter-themed games. Classics like egg-and-spoon races or sack races can be given an Easter twist with pastel-colored eggs or bunny-themed prizes. For indoor fun, consider trivia quizzes about Easter traditions around the world or “pin the tail on the bunny” for younger children. Games create energy and joy while encouraging everyone to participate.

8. Acts of Kindness Basket
Celebrate Easter by incorporating a spirit of giving. Create an “acts of kindness” basket filled with small gifts, notes, or coupons for acts of generosity. Encourage family members or friends to take an item from the basket and perform the suggested act, whether it’s complimenting a neighbor, donating to a local charity, or helping someone in need. This meaningful activity reinforces the values of compassion and community during the holiday.
